300

 What foods should you avoid when taking MAOI’s?

What are: Foods that are high in tyramine. Aged cheese, red wine, avocado, processed meats, chocolate

500

List 3 types of Antidepressant medications that we talked about?



What are: Selective Serotonin Reuptake Inhibitors( SSRI), Monoamine Oxidative Inhibitors( MAOI), Tricyclic Antidepressant?



500

What medication is commonly used for patients who are prone to substance abuse?

What is Buspirone ( Buspar)

500

Name 2 Antipsychotic Medications that we talked about?



What is: haloperidol (Haldol), chlorpromazine( Thorazine), clozapine (Clozaril), risperidone( Risperdal)?
